The Comprehensive Guide to Customized Filling Machines

In the fast-paced world of manufacturing and packaging, efficiency and precision are paramount. Customized filling machines have emerged as essential tools for businesses seeking to enhance their production capabilities. This article explores the various dimensions of customized filling machines, including their types, benefits, applications, and considerations for selecting the right machine for your business needs.

Understanding Customized Filling Machines

Customized filling machines are specialized equipment designed to dispense specific volumes of liquid, powder, or granular products into containers. Unlike standard filling machines, customized solutions are tailored to meet the unique requirements of a business, considering factors such as product characteristics, container types, and production volume.

Types of Customized Filling Machines

There are several types of customized filling machines available in the market, each designed for specific applications. Understanding these types can help businesses make informed decisions about which machine best suits their needs.

1. Liquid Filling Machines

Liquid filling machines are designed to handle a wide range of liquids, from water and juices to oils and chemicals. These machines can be further categorized into:

  • Volumetric Fillers: Measure the exact volume of liquid for each fill, ensuring consistency and accuracy.
  • Gravity Fillers: Utilize gravity to fill containers, suitable for thin liquids.
  • Pneumatic Fillers: Use air pressure to dispense liquids, ideal for thicker products.
  • Peristaltic Fillers: Employ flexible tubing to move liquids, commonly used in sterile applications.

2. Powder Filling Machines

Powder filling machines are optimized for handling dry products such as spices, flour, and pharmaceuticals. These machines can include:

  • Auger Fillers: Use a rotating auger to dispense powder, providing precise control over fill volumes.
  • Volumetric Cup Fillers: Use cups to measure and fill powder products.
  • Linear Filling Machines: Fill multiple containers simultaneously, increasing throughput.

3. Granular Filling Machines

Granular filling machines are designed for products like rice, seeds, and small pellets. They typically feature:

  • Vibratory Fillers: Use vibration to settle and fill granular materials evenly.
  • Bucket Fillers: Utilize buckets to scoop and dispense granular products.

Benefits of Customized Filling Machines

Investing in customized filling machines offers numerous advantages for businesses, including:

1. Enhanced Efficiency

Customized filling machines are designed to optimize production processes. By tailoring the machine to specific requirements, businesses can significantly reduce downtime and increase output.

2. Improved Accuracy

Precision is crucial in filling applications. Customized machines can be equipped with advanced technology to ensure accurate measurements, minimizing product waste and enhancing quality control.

3. Flexibility and Versatility

Customized filling machines can adapt to various product types and packaging formats, allowing businesses to diversify their offerings without investing in multiple machines.

4. Cost Savings

While the initial investment in customized filling machines may be higher than standard models, the long-term savings in labor, material waste, and increased production capacity can lead to significant cost reductions over time.

Applications of Customized Filling Machines

Customized filling machines are employed across various industries, each with unique requirements and challenges. Here are some key applications:

1. Food and Beverage Industry

In the food and beverage sector, customized filling machines are essential for packaging liquids, powders, and granular products. They ensure compliance with safety regulations and maintain product integrity.

2. Pharmaceutical Industry

Pharmaceutical companies rely on customized filling machines to handle sensitive products, including liquids and powders. These machines must adhere to strict regulatory standards, ensuring accuracy and sterility.

3. Chemical Industry

Customized filling machines are crucial for the chemical industry, where precise measurements and safe handling of hazardous materials are necessary. These machines can be designed to withstand corrosive substances and ensure safety during the filling process.
